OTG (On-The-Go) is a feature that allows USB devices to connect with smartphones easily. So, flash drives, keyboards, external HDDs, mice, and other devices can function on smartphones if the user has an OTG adapter or OTG flash drive.

How to Use USB OTG on Realme Narzo 50i

For Realme Narzo 50i users who want to connect a mouse, keyboard, flash drive to a smartphone, you need to use a USB OTG cable that is widely sold in stores. However, if you don’t know how to otg on realme narzo 50i, you can follow these steps:

Prepare the Device

The first step you have to do is prepare the device both Realme Phone, OTG cable and USB devices such as Mouse, Keyboard, Flash drive or others. If you don’t have an OTG cable, you can buy it at an online store.

Connect USB OTG to Realme Phone

Now connect the USB device, in this example I am using a flash drive, so connect the flash drive to the OTG cable then plug it into the USB port on your Realme Narzo 50i.

Activate OTG in Settings

If you are already connected, now activate the OTG Connection option in the realme phone settings. To do this, open the Settings app then scroll down then tap Additional Settings. Next, find the OTG Connection option then slide the button to the On position.

Open OTG Folder in File Manager

After activating the OTG Connection feature, the File Manager will automatically open. Now, look at the bottom, the OTG folder will appear in the File Manager. Please click the folder and then move the file from OTG to the cellphone storage memory. You can also do the opposite, copy and paste from phone to OTG.

Now you have successfully connected the USB device to the Realme phone using the OTG cable.

In this post we use the Realme Narzo 50i which already supports OTG. As for the Narzo 50i Prime, we have not tried it whether it can or not, just check in the settings if there is an OTG Connection option, if there is none, it means that it does not support this feature.
